Tube & Pipe
The following table shows the various sizes and styles of tubing offered by Idaho Labs.
| Standard Tube and Pipe | ||
|---|---|---|
| Tube Material | Available Diameters (OD) | Recommended Upper Temperature |
| 304 / 304L | Tube: .125″ to .750″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
1650 °F |
| 310 | Tube: .125″ to .750″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
2100 °F |
| 316 / 316L | Tube: .062″ to .750″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
1650 °F |
| 321 | Tube: .250″ to .750″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
1600 °F |
| 347 | Tube: .250″ to .750″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
1500 °F |
| 446 | .125″ to .313″ | 2100 °F |
| Haynes™ 188 | .156″ to .250″ | 2100 °F |
| Haynes™ 230 | .125″ to .250″ | 2100 °F |
| Haynes™ Hastelloy C-276 | .125″ to .750″ | 2000 °F |
| Haynes™ Hastelloy X | .125″ to .750″ | 2200 °F |
| Haynes™ HR-160 Alloy | 1/2″ SCH 40 ONLY | 2150 °F |
| Incoloy 800 | .125″ to .375″ | 2000 °F |
| Incoloy 825 | PIPE ONLY | |
| Incoloy 600 | Tube: .062″ to .500″ Pipe: 1/2″ sched 40 |
2150 °F |
| Incoloy 601 | Various Sizes | 2150 °F continuous; 2300 °F intermittent |
| Incoloy 625 | .188″ to .500″ | 1800 °F |
| Incoloy 718 | .156″ to .313″ | 1200 °F |
| Incoloy X750 | .375″ to .500″ | 1500 °F |
| Molybdenum | .062″ to .250″ | Melting Point: 4730 °F, 750 °F in air |
| Monel 400 | .250″ to .500″ | 1000 °F |
| Nickel 200 / 201 | .055″ to .500″ | Application Specific |
| Platinum / Rhodium Alloy | Various Sizes to .250″ | 100% Pt – 2700 °F Pt10%Rh – 2825 °F Pt20%Rh – 3000 °F |
| Tantalum | .063″ to .250″ | In air – 800 °F In vacuum – 4375 °F |
| Titanium | .050″ to .375″ | In air – 800 °F Max Temp – 3135 °F |
